The Morass of the Banished is a third level biome that is exclusive to the Bad Seed DLC. The King banished people from the castle and village to this place. They made their homes high in the trees, safe from the ticks that live in the murky waters. But even so, a sacrifice is needed to guarantee true safety.

The leprous, diseased, and poor were sent away out of sight of the King and higher esteemed citizens of the kingdom. Having found themselves with no home in an extremely hostile environment, the Banished became wild and savage, using violence to survive the horrors of the Morass.

Access and exit[]

Accessed through the Dilapidated Arboretum, Prison Depths, or Promenade of the Condemned (with the Teleportation Rune IconTeleportation Rune).

The only exit out of the Morass leads to the Nest, where Mama Tick awaits.

Scrolls[]

The Morass of the Banished contains 5 scrolls, including 2 Power Scrolls (with a third available in a guaranteed cursed chest), and 2 Dual-Stat Scrolls, which cannot spawn in areas requiring the use of runes to access. On (2+ BSC) there is a bonus Power scroll. When 3 BSC are active, this biome has 2 guaranteed Scroll Fragments, and when 4/5 BSC are active, this biome has 4 guaranteed Scroll Fragments.

Exclusive blueprints[]

The blueprint for the Smoke Bomb IconSmoke Bomb, the Blowgun IconBlowgun, and Rhythm n' Bouzouki IconRhythm n' Bouzouki are exclusively found in the Morass as they are looted from the Banished, Blowgunners, and Giant Ticks respectively. Furthermore, the Banished's Outfit IconBanished's Outfit, Blowgunner's Outfit IconBlowgunner's Outfit and Tick Trainer's Outfit IconTick Trainer's Outfit are looted from them respectively.

Enemies[]

In the Morass of the Banished, there are three unique enemies: the Banished, Blowgunners, and Giant Ticks

Altar room[]

Altarlore1

The Altar and the Swamp Priest.

The room depicted in the picture contains two items that can be interacted with:

Altar[]

When examined, the Beheaded observes that the altar is:

  • "Vaguely religious, these symbols seem to evoke a holy maternal figure."
  • "...and a strange exhortation to consume wine?"

If the player has a Mushroom Boi! equipped, it is possible to sacrifice them to the altar. If one chooses to do so, Mama Tick will not spawn in the Nest, and the Mushroom Boi will be permanently removed from the inventory, as well as granting the "Pact with the Devil" achievement if it has not already been unlocked. Doing so will result in some unique dialogue.

Corpse[]

A small secret room can be found within the Cellar lore room. It contains a single corpse, which results in the following text when examined:

  • "It seems one of them made it out..."
  • "The poor guy didn't get far."
  • "Oh!"
  • "There were some leftovers."

A piece of infected minor food is dropped. The food will always be infected, regardless of current game difficulty.

Letter and plant[]

In a lore room, a letter and a plant can be found. The letter reads:

  • "Writing helps me keep what's left of my sanity. The swamp people were stunningly friendly... Apparently, their Mother loves flowers?"
  • "The Priest helped me with a concotion done with the local herbs. Not sure if it's working, but I can definitely feel a new sort of pain in my stomach..."

Interacting with the wreath of plants:

  • "What do we have here?"
  • "Come out, come out..."

From this, a Mushroom Boi! drops.

Trivia[]

  • The biome was unintentionally accessible four days before the release of the Bad Seed DLC for all players, but it was blocked when the DLC was released.

History[]

  • 1.7: Introduced.
  • 1.9: Swamp Altar is now a permanent room, and so cannot be deactivated with the "Remove lore rooms" options.
  • 2.0: Enemy density decreased.
